Centralized control of execution of quantum program

1. A system, comprising:
a processor that executes computer-executable components stored in memory, the computer-executable components comprising,
a synchronization component that causes multiple controller devices remotely located relative to the system to be synchronized with one another and the system;
an ingestion component that accesses measurement data resulting from one or more measurements at respective qubit devices;
a composition component that generates, using the measurement data, one or more control messages for respective second controller devices of the multiple controller devices, wherein a first controller device of the respective second controller devices controls application of a signal to a first qubit device of the respective qubit devices.
